Maritime & Engineering College North West

Maritime and Engineering College North West (MECNW), formerly known as the Laird Foundation, and now part of Mersey Maritime Group (MMG), has operated since 1998 as a centre of vocational excellence for the Maritime, Engineering, Manufacturing and related sectors. The college has a very successful record of delivering high quality training services for both learners and employers including Apprenticeships, Workforce Development and other government-funded programmes.

It enjoys strong partnerships with several high profile manufacturing and maritime companies as well as key public sector bodies. MECNW boasts a stunning 6500m2 of purpose-built riverside premises next to the Cammell Laird shipyard in Birkenhead. It features state-of-the-art workshops, classrooms, IT suites, offices and conference facilities, as well as its own operational dry dock.

Core Services Include: Apprenticeships, Pre-Apprenticeships, Train to Gain, SkillWorks, schools programmes, bespoke training, conference facilities, new training simulators for port activity; health and safety, and international trade.
